Transaction 75d0409e3b4cc3e89e04c884337481b00864d015d6178fd6a6810b9364e06702
1 Input
1 Output
-
75d0409e3b4cc3e89e04c884337481b00864d015d6178fd6a6810b9364e06702:0
- value
- 897411
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de0de3606bd469b0003f029a579915e1a850e7ea OP_EQUAL
- address
- 3Mw8a6fVgaFqUfAHksV93Dwma612s7hFwp